47-year old Wang Chunyan is an inheritor of the huamo-making craft and owner of a huamo studio in Taiyuan, North China’s Shanxi province. Her studio offers workshops and courses on huamo making, targeting young people interested in this ancient craft.
“As Year of the Snake is around the corner, the snake-themed huamo I made with flour and fruit and vegetable powder are very popular. They are beautiful, delicious and nutritious,” Wang said.
